This guide delves into some top choices, emphasizing their unique attributes and advantages. Why Opt for Celtic Salt? Celtic salt is distinguished by its grayish tint and slightly damp texture. Its harvesting process and mineral content set it apart. Traditionally hand-raked and sun-dried, Celtic salt retains vital minerals such as magnesium, calcium, and potassium. These minerals contribute to its distinctive flavor and potential health benefits. Whether you're a professional chef or a home cook, Celtic salt can enhance your dishes with its unique taste. Practical Ways to Use Celtic Salt in Cooking **Seasoning** - Use coarse Celtic salt to season meats and vegetables. Its robust flavor amplifies the natural taste of your ingredients. **Brining** - Excellent for brining poultry and pork. The salt's mineral content helps tenderize the meat, making it juicy and flavorful. **Finishing Salt** - Sprinkle on salads, roasted vegetables, or grilled meats just before serving to add a burst of flavor. **Baking** - Fine-ground Celtic salt can be used in baking recipes, offering a nuanced taste that regular table salt lacks.
